Abstract
New isotopes Tl186,188 (T12186=4.5-1.5+1.0and282 sec and T12188=711 sec, respectively) have been identified. Conversion-electron,, -, and e- studies helped establish in Hg186,188 two bands, one built on a slightly deformed ground state and one on a more strongly deformed shape with 0+ band heads at 522 and 824.5 keV, respectively. Their crossing explains the anomalous behavior of I in the yrast cascades. States above and below the crossing in both bands support the existence of a well-defined second minimum in Hg188. © 1975 The American Physical Society.
